WSBA Judicial Recommendation CommitteeThis committee screens and interviews candidates for state appellate and Supreme Court positions and makes recommendations thereon to the Board of Governors.
2008-09 Schedule The WSBA Judicial Recommendation Committee (JRC) is currently accepting questionnaires from attorneys and judges seeking consideration for appointment to fill potential Washington State Supreme Court and Court of Appeals vacancies. Interested individuals will be interviewed by the JRC on the dates listed below, and applications are due to the WSBA office by 5 pm on the dates indicated. The JRC's recommendations are reviewed by the WSBA Board of Governors and referred to Governor Gregoire for consideration when making judicial appointments. The committee will hold meetings on the following dates, where candidates will be interviewed. November 6, 2008 – Questionnaires are due September 25, 2008 January 8, 2009 – Questionnaires are due November 26, 2008 March 12, 2009 – Questionnaires are due January 29, 2009 June 11, 2009 – Questionnaires are due April 30, 2009 Please note that the WSBA does not forward Uniform Judicial Evaluation Questionnaires to the Governor's Office; should there be a vacancy candidates are interested in being considered for, candidates must apply directly with the Governor's Office. Judicial candidates are encouraged to visit the governor's website to learn more about judicial appointments. Many county, minority, and specialty bar associations also evaluate judicial candidates. |
